基于Petri网的新生报到流程建模优化分析

2022-03-16 03:14许涛
赤峰学院学报·自然科学版 2022年2期
关键词:建模优化

许涛

摘 要:为了让新生报到更加高效和便捷,基于Petri网的相关理论,提出了基于Petri网的新生报到流程模型优化分析。通过库所与变迁之间的交互关系,分析各流程节点间的行为,参考新生报到时的具体情况和学校的相关要求,让学校投入的大量的人力和物力能够最大限度发挥作用,优化新手入学报到流程,提高新生报到的效率,提升学生报到的体验。最后通过WoPeD仿真验证了优化后的模型具有良好的性質。

关键词:Petri网;建模;优化;新生报到

中图分类号:TP391.9  文献标识码:A  文章编号:1673-260X(2022)02-0005-04

0 引言

迎新工作是高校的一项重点工作,既繁重又复杂,因此运用Petri网的相关理论对原有模型进行分析优化就显得尤为重要。迎新过程中各部门协调困难,数据信息相对独立,部分工作具有依赖性,增加了相关工作的难度。现在,Petri网在各行各业都有学者做相关应用[1-6],也有学者对新生报到流程进行分析:文献[7]针对学校在新生入学报到时的繁琐的工作,利用“5W1H”及“ECRS四原则”分析了存在的主要问题,提出了改进方案。文献[8]针对新生报到过程的特点,从中提取除了出了新生报到时的主要流程,建立适于学院的新生入学报到系统。文献[9]本文通过Web的信息管理系统,从系统的需求分析,提高学生入学报到效率。文献[10]模拟测试应使用UML集成建模语言进行。根据管理部门的需求,分析迎新中各个部门与学生的相关联系,并创建功能模型,分阶段创建功能模型,创建对象模型。利用Petri网对学生入学报到流程进行研究尚未见到相关报道。

本文基于Petri网相关理论知识,建立了新生报到流程的模型,涵盖学生信息登记、学生缴费、服装领取、宿舍登记基本流程。并在此基础上对原流程模型进行了优化分析,主要从新生办理入学的效率低、现场秩序混乱和各个机构信息不共享等方面入手,并用WoPeD软件分析优化后模型的合理性和有效性。

1 Petri网基本概念

业务流程可以用很多建模语言建模,包括UML活动图、业务流程建模符号(BPMN)、事件驱动流程链(EPCs)、Petri网等?尽管过程建模语言有很多种,但是各种建模语言都遵循着特征图结构,只在边缘类型和节点类型上表现不同。在本文中,我们使用Petri网作为过程建模语言。

Petri在描述和分析系统和过程模型方面具有天然的优势。其特点是同步性、非对称性、分布性、并行性、不确定性和随机性。作为形式化建模工具,Petri网可以作为过程图和图形仿真系统的可视化通信工具,利用token来表示系统的动态和同步行为,也可以用数学方法建立方程,例如在代数行为方程中建立数学模型。

定义1[11](流程模型Petri网) 一个流程模型Petri网,PM=(P,T,F,C,s,e)是一个六元组,满足下列条件:

(1)P是有限库所集,T是有限活动变迁集;

(2)P≠ø,T≠ø,且P∩T≠ø;

(3)F⊈(P×T)∪(T×P)表示PN的流关系且(P∪T,F)是强连通图;

(4)dom(F)∪cod(F)=P∪T,其中:

dom(F){x∈P∪T|y∈P∪T,(x,y∈F)}

cod(F)={x∈P∪T|y∈P∪T,(x,y∈F)}

(5)C={and,xor,or}是流程网的结构类型;

(6)M0是过程网的首个标识;

(7)Mi是网的最后一个表示终止的标识,且Mi是死标识;

(7)s∈T,e∈T是分别表示流程开始和终止的变迁。

称这是符合条件的流程模型Petri网。在此定义上,我们定义了网的前集和网的后集。

定义2[12](变迁发生规则) 一个四元组PN=(P,T;F,M0)称为Petri网,并具有下面的变迁发生规则:

(1)变迁t∈T符合发生条件,当且仅当对?p∈t:M(p)≥1,记作M[t>;

(2)当前标识是M,当变迁t发生之后,会得到一个新的标识M′,记作M[t>M′,则有

M′(p)=M(p)+1,p∈t′-′t

M(p)-1,p∈′t-t′

M(p),其他

Petri网的基本结构有四个[13]。顺序结构:模型内的库所和变迁有严格的执行顺序,如图1所示;选择结构:模型内的变迁具有排他性,如图2所示,t0和t1属于不能同时发生;并行结构:模型内的变迁具有并行关系,如图3所示;循环结构:模型内的某一个变迁在一定条件下可以执行多次,如图4所示。

2 基于Petri网的新生报到流程建模

高校新生入学报到具有时间集中且报到人数多、入学报到流程复杂等特点。因此,减少新生报到时间,设计更为高效率的报到流程以提升学生满意度,让学校各部门协同运作,打破“信息孤岛”并降低成本显得尤为重要。

如图1给出了新生报到流程模型图,图1是由绘图软件Microsoft Visio绘制。这个模型主要由四流程组成:学生登记、学生缴费、服装领取、宿舍登记,其中ti表示不同的变迁(事件)。根据某高校新生入学报到流程,基于Petri网建立了下图一所示传统体检原始流程模型(简称原模型):

学生登记流程:学生首先由志愿者带领到迎新处(t0发生),在学生信息登记处,出示录取通知书,然后登记学生的详细信息,工作人员会发放校园一卡通,按照顺序结构依次执行,也就是发生t1、t2、t3、t4发生后,学生登记流程结束。

学生缴费流程:在学生缴费处,先到达收费处(t5发生),此时有一个选择结构,有两种可能发生的情况,第一种:发生t6未缴费,在这种情况下学生需要排队等待缴费,在窗口缴纳学费和住宿费,缴费完毕后,工作人员发放收据,学生凭借收据可进行学籍注册,按照顺序结构发生t7、t8、t9、t10;第二种:该学生已助学贷款,直接进入绿色通道(t12发生),凭借助学贷款回执就可以直接进行学籍注册,按顺序结构依次发生t11、t11、t13、t10,紧接着t11(已助学贷款)发生,按顺序结构依次发生t12、t13、t14、t15,至此学生缴费流程结束。

服装领取流程:在服装领取处,先排队等待,在军训服的费用缴纳完毕后,领取收据,凭借收据,领取军训服,也就是按照顺序结构依次发生t14、t15、t16、t17、t18,领取流程流程结束。

宿舍登记流程:学生到达学生公寓门卫处t19发生,按照顺序结构t20(登记个人寝室信息)发生,此时的选择结构又有两种情况,第一种:如果选择住宿舍,那么工作人员会录入寝室信息,之后在公寓的门卫处就能领取钥匙,此时t23(登记个人寝室信息领寝室钥匙并入住)发生,也就是按照顺序结构t21、t22、t23依次发生;第二种:如果不选择住宿舍(发生t24),学生需要办理走读手续(发生t25)。至此宿舍登记流程结束。

3 模型优化

通过图5可以看出,Petri网可以将技术与流程管理进行结合,简单直观地优化系统,不断改进和创新,并能产生不错的社会效益。通过系统分析学生入学情况,我们可以找到一些可行的解决方案,提高各部门协作和信息交流,将报到流程简化,以提高学生报到效率,从而降低新生报到时高校耗费的巨大资源。而图5中我们可以看出报到流程存在很多可以优化的地方:

(1)学生入学报名信息化不够充分。原模型中学生只能在进入学校才开始缴费,如果在进入校门之前缴费可以使排队的人数大大较低,从而让迎新工作更加顺利。

(2)在模型中可以发现,由于各部门独立管理新生数据,部门之间数据缺乏统一性,导致迎新流程节点增多,造成信息冗余,大大地增加迎新工作的负担。因此,学校通过信息系统的建设加强部门的协作,实现了数据的共享(包括学生的个人信息和缴费信息等),可以有效提升迎新的效率。

针对上面的分析,我们对新生报到流程原模型进行了优化。图6是通过Microsoft Visio绘制而成的新生报到流程优化后模型图,可以看出,为了充分利用信息化优势,也为了使缴费效率更高,添加了线上缴费t0、t1、t2,在进入校门前,有相当一部分学生已经缴费成功,大大缓解缴费处的排队现象。将学费、住宿费和军训服费通过信息系统统一进行缴纳,可以减少缴费的步骤,简化流程。在宿舍登记流程中,我们和刚进入校门的登记个人详细信息t5的信息是互通的都用了t8(登入个人信息系统)打破了信息孤岛,这样在录入学生信息时不用重新输入,可以直接在需要添加信息的地方补充。

4 仿真模擬实验

如图7所示,将流程在Petri网分析软件WoPeD(Workflow Petri Net Designer)上进行模拟通过Semantical analysis可以验证模型是否是有界的、安全的以及无死锁的。实验结果如图8,该结构能够满足有界性、安全性、无死锁,可以看出优化后的模型是正确并可行的。

5 结语

本文在Petri网的基础上对新生报到流程进行优化。基于Petri网的相关知识对原模型进行了优化,优化后的模型能够提高新生入学报到的效率,分流人群,有效减少现场报到环节,使部门之间沟通更加有效,人力资源最大化利用,可以使新生入学登记期间有效和适当地开展所有工作。在建模和优化上仍然存在许多问题,在将来的研究中等待解决,例如在Petri网及其行为轮廓的基础上,结合高校的具体入学登记流程对优化后的模型进行一致性、合理性分析,以得到更好的模型。

参考文献:

〔1〕许凯.基于Petri网的智能快件箱取件流程模型的优化[J].咸阳师范学院学报,2021,36(02):43-45.

〔2〕马朝阳,黄树巍.基于Petri网的矿山价值链建模与矿石成本分析[J].矿业研究与开发,2021,41(09):179-184.

〔3〕叶桐舟,孙林,李敬兆.基于Petri网的矿山物联网信息物理并发交互方法研究[J].煤炭科学技术,2005,30(09):55-58.

〔4〕毕天姝,杨春发,黄少锋,等.基于改进Petri网模型的电网故障诊断方法[J].电网技术,2005,39(21):52-56.

〔5〕李圣男,邢科新,林叶贵,等.基于Petri网的物流仓库多AGV调度方法的研究[J].高技术通讯,2019,29(05):494-502.

〔6〕李晨,魏玉光.基于Petri网模型的口岸站作业流程分析及优化[J].铁道运输与经济,2020,42(02):97-106+118.

〔7〕刘庆,丁小鹏,黄好钦,等.基于工业工程方法的某高校新生报到流程优化[J].科技视界,2019,26(02):50-51.

〔8〕王欢燕.基于信息化技术促进学校新生报到流程的优化[J].电脑编程技巧与维护,2013,17(08):145-146.

〔9〕左杨.基于Web的新生入学报到系统的设计和实现[D].成都理工大学,2016.

〔10〕徐峻.高校迎新流程的优化及迎新系统的设计与开发[D].电子科技大学,2019.

〔11〕吴哲辉.Petri网理论[M].北京:机械工业出版社,2006.6-22.

〔12〕方贤文.Petri行为轮廓理论及其应用[M].上海:上海交通大学出版社,2017.1-16.

〔13〕乔静.工作流的相似度比较和推荐斱法研究[D].杭州电子科技大学,2017.

收稿日期:2021-11-03

基金项目:国家自然科学基金(61402011)

3325501908215

猜你喜欢
建模优化
重卡车门关闭力优化及验证
解析新课标下高中数学建模教学策略
物理建模在教与学实践中的应用
在经历中发现在探究中建模
由“形”启“数”优化运算
营商环境五方面持续优化
3DSMAX建模技术分析
思维建模在连续型随机变量中的应用
求距求值方程建模
优化英语课堂教学策略的探索